Original Description
Hermann David Solomon Corrodi’s On The Lookout is a captivating 19th-century Orientalist painting that immerses viewers in an enigmatic, sun-drenched landscape. The artwork portrays a solitary figure, perhaps a traveler or sentinel, gazing into the distance against a backdrop of rugged terrain and atmospheric light—a hallmark of Corrodi’s romanticized visions of the Middle East. Born in Italy and trained under his father, Salomon Corrodi, Hermann mastered luminous, detailed compositions blending Academic precision with exotic allure. Active during Europe’s fascination with Orientalism, his works—though less politically charged than contemporaries like Delacroix—epitomize the era’s idealized depictions of distant cultures. On The Lookout exemplifies Corrodi’s skill in balancing realism with atmospheric drama, positioning it as a fine example of late Orientalist art, prized for its evocative storytelling and technical finesse.
